Author's Annotation(s) : While slated 'haiku' the poem does not abide to the 5-7-5 syllable structure, as it was originally designed as an opener to NARCOTARY: Chemical Warfare (a literary fictional memoir) , before being released with any|all additional poetry collections.VThe American Haiku is not exactly the Japanese Haiku. The Japanese Haiku is strictly disciplined to seventeen syllables but since the language structure is different I don't think American Haiku's (short three-line poems intended to be completely packed with Void of Whole) should worry about syllables because American speech is something again...bursting to pop. Above all, a Haiku must be very simple and free of all poetic trickery and make a little picture and yet be as airy and graceful as a Vivaldi Pastorella. Jack KerouacAuthor
